Can someone please tell me what MMF is? I'm making a jungle themed cake and I need to do all the animals. I guess I could use fondant but I find it so hard to colour it. I want really bright vibrant colours! I saw a cake on here that said the animals were made with MMF. But I don't know what that is? HELP!!

MMF is MarshMallow Fondant, it is a very easy, inexpensive way to make fondant instead of buying it, plus it tastes really good.

fondant is easy to color if after you melt your marshmallows, you add your gel color then, no kneading in color!
